Night-shift staff: Floor 4 of the Tellhaven Building opens this week. After 21:00, access is via the rear stairwell only; the lifts are locked out overnight during the settling period. Complete a walk-through of the new floor once per shift and log it. The stairwell keypad accepts the code below.

badge for yahop-fawep: bdg-XBKXI-68071

Quick heads-up on Pinwheel UI versioning: we cut a minor release every sprint, and anything touching component props needs a changeset file in the PR. No changeset, no merge — the bot will nag you. Majors are rare and go through the design council first. The full policy, with examples of what counts as breaking, lives on the internal page below.

wiki page, bahip-yahip: https://grafana.qirvanlabs.corp/browse/display/projects/cc3a1b9dbfc9

# Bounceforge: Limits and Quotas

Bounceforge ingests bounce notifications for all Larkmail sending domains and classifies them as hard, soft, or transient. Processing is rate-limited per domain to keep the suppression-list writer from saturating the Hollowfen database cluster. When a domain exceeds its quota, events queue in the overflow topic and drain at a reduced rate; no bounces are dropped.

If the overflow queue exceeds its age limit, page the messaging team rather than raising quotas ad hoc. Current limits are defined as follows.

tuning constants:
RATE_LIMITS = {
    "wenwyn": 5,
    "druael": 1,
}